Applied Study Of Stone-Powder In Earthquake-Resistant Reinforced For Stone Masonry Structures

Stone structure is a important part of masonry structure. It spreads all over the vast fishing villages and the areas in where overseas Chinese relatives of our country live, and it is suitable for all kinds of buildings. Stone structure has the development of long standing and occupies an important place in the Chinese and foreign building history. It is a rare specimen of stone-culture gem. It is always cherished, retained and expended by the broad masses of people because of its local materials, low costs and good taste, and the excellent characters in physics and chemistry. Thereby, it has formed the Chinese stone-civilization with flying its own colors.Stone structure is made from mortar and material stone. It has a kind of not-well-distributed netted structural system, where there are many mortar joints, and there are very much original crevice and hole in the joints. Which causes the plumpness of the mortar very poor and thus cuts down the earthquake-resistant and shear-resistant behavior of the structure. It is urgent need to take a emergency and effective earthquake-resistant improvement measure.Now, the natural stone is used wide-ranging. A vast amount of stone-powder is produced in the precision works and the powder has been a new and serious pollution source. It is in need of us to comprehensive harness and use the powder.After a host of investigation and full demonstration, and based on grout mortar and quasi-dynamic shearing tests, a new type grout material which takes stone-powder as forestry logging is presented at the first time for earthquake-resistant improvement of stone masonry structure. The results of turned waste into treasured object and environmental protection and take precautions against natural calamities have been reached.In this paper, the concept of a compounded mortar and the calculating method of its strength grade is advanced also at the first time. The shearing strength destroy mechanism of grout stone structure is brought to light and the formulas for calculating shearing strength is set up. The method and steps for checking earthquake-resistant and shear-resistant strength of grout stone structure are put forward. At the same time, the randomness and fuzziness of earthquake intensity, and the fuzziness of structural destroy grades are elaborated in this paper. Also the method for analyzing the fuzzy reliability of grout stone structural earthquake-resistant and shear-resistant has been put forward.By means of test and analysis of engineering example, the results made clear that the grout improvement method for stone structure is economical and reasonable, is convenient and workable. The effect is marked. Alter grouting the structures has considerable strength reserve and sufficient reliability. In this paper, the study to grout and improvement stone masonry structures is significant for earthquake relief work and environmental protection, and carrying forward the Chinese stone-culture.
